Home / Function/ get_static_value() — svelte Function Reference

get_static_value() — svelte Function Reference

Architecture documentation for the get_static_value() function in index.js from the svelte codebase.

Function javascript Compiler Transformer calls 1 called by 5

Entity Profile

Dependency Diagram

graph TD
  17dd7346_e043_e143_0605_8c529acf45a0["get_static_value()"]
  b389a21f_6de7_2a41_34f3_8efbf9045c9c["index.js"]
  17dd7346_e043_e143_0605_8c529acf45a0 -->|defined in| b389a21f_6de7_2a41_34f3_8efbf9045c9c
  c342967b_b314_8027_476d_d085ed0e13f0["check_element()"]
  c342967b_b314_8027_476d_d085ed0e13f0 -->|calls| 17dd7346_e043_e143_0605_8c529acf45a0
  70bde641_5c5a_d388_26b8_0b55ebc0d44d["is_hidden_from_screen_reader()"]
  70bde641_5c5a_d388_26b8_0b55ebc0d44d -->|calls| 17dd7346_e043_e143_0605_8c529acf45a0
  e53b02aa_58fa_7ae3_a244_0cf9b2805ed2["has_disabled_attribute()"]
  e53b02aa_58fa_7ae3_a244_0cf9b2805ed2 -->|calls| 17dd7346_e043_e143_0605_8c529acf45a0
  a5087bac_2fe4_1ad9_eb31_5a885af06f8f["is_semantic_role_element()"]
  a5087bac_2fe4_1ad9_eb31_5a885af06f8f -->|calls| 17dd7346_e043_e143_0605_8c529acf45a0
  09250a77_9dca_fc69_beb4_75e85845d9e8["get_static_text_value()"]
  09250a77_9dca_fc69_beb4_75e85845d9e8 -->|calls| 17dd7346_e043_e143_0605_8c529acf45a0
  653284b2_68fd_eee3_0064_918a4c065d4a["is_text_attribute()"]
  17dd7346_e043_e143_0605_8c529acf45a0 -->|calls| 653284b2_68fd_eee3_0064_918a4c065d4a
  style 17dd7346_e043_e143_0605_8c529acf45a0 fill:#6366f1,stroke:#818cf8,color:#fff

Relationship Graph

Source Code

packages/svelte/src/compiler/phases/2-analyze/visitors/shared/a11y/index.js lines 808–813

function get_static_value(attribute) {
	if (!attribute) return null;
	if (attribute.value === true) return true;
	if (is_text_attribute(attribute)) return attribute.value[0].data;
	return null;
}

Domain

Subdomains

Frequently Asked Questions

What does get_static_value() do?
get_static_value() is a function in the svelte codebase, defined in packages/svelte/src/compiler/phases/2-analyze/visitors/shared/a11y/index.js.
Where is get_static_value() defined?
get_static_value() is defined in packages/svelte/src/compiler/phases/2-analyze/visitors/shared/a11y/index.js at line 808.
What does get_static_value() call?
get_static_value() calls 1 function(s): is_text_attribute.
What calls get_static_value()?
get_static_value() is called by 5 function(s): check_element, get_static_text_value, has_disabled_attribute, is_hidden_from_screen_reader, is_semantic_role_element.

Analyze Your Own Codebase

Get architecture documentation, dependency graphs, and domain analysis for your codebase in minutes.

Try Supermodel Free